What is the difference between explicit and recursive geometric?
We can use both explicit and recursive formulas for geometric sequences. Explicit formulas use a starting term and growth. Recursive formulas use the previous term.

What is explicit and recursive sequence?
An explicit formula for a sequence allows you to find the value of any term in the sequence. The natural numbers are a subset of the integers: {1,2,3,4,5....} A recursive formula for a sequence allows you to find the value of the nth term in the sequence if you know the value of the (n-1)th term in the sequence.

What is the recursive and explicit pattern rule?
Two primary rules govern these sequences: the explicit rule and the recursive rule. The explicit rule allows you to find any term in the sequence directly, while the recursive rule requires you to know the preceding term to find the next one.

What is explicit and recursive form of sequence?
The recursive formula is used to find a term of a sequence when its previous term is known. The explicit formula is used to find the term of a sequence irrespective of information about its previous term. For example: The recursive formula to find the nth term of AP is: an = an-1 + d.
-
What is the explicit form of the sequence?
The explicit formula for an arithmetic sequence is an = a + (n - 1)d, and any term of the sequence can be computed, without knowing the other terms of the sequence. In general, the explicit formula is the nth term of arithmetic, geometric, or harmonic sequence.
-
What is the recursive form of a sequence?
A recursive sequence is a sequence in which terms are defined using one or more previous terms which are given. If you know the term of an arithmetic sequence and you know the common difference , , you can find the ( n + 1 ) th term using the recursive formula a n + 1 = a n + d .
